Log in to PMI.org, choose “I have PDU claim codes”, enter the code and your dates, submit. The course details fill in by themselves, and the Renew button switches on.
- Log in to PMI.org and open your dashboard
- Select the PMI-RMP tab, click the arrow, and the PMI-RMP PDU screen opens
- Select I have PDU claim codes (top left)
- Enter the code from your welcome email (keep that email — it is the only place the code lives)
- Enter a start date and an end date, keeping a gap of 7–10 days
- Submit
- All 34 PDUs now show on your PMI dashboard
- The PMI-RMP Renew button switches on once the 30-PDU requirement is met
- Click Renew, pay PMI’s renewal fee, and your credential is extended for another three years

You can still renew. PMI gives you a one-year suspension period after your cycle end date; earn the PDUs, report them in CCRS and pay the fee inside that window and your status returns to Active. If the year has passed, the credential expires and you would need to sit the exam again — so if you are suspended, start now.

If you earn them in the final 12 months of your cycle, PMI lets up to 10 spare PDUs carry into your next one. Earn them earlier and they simply sit on your record for this cycle.
It can. PMI’s CCR Handbook says Power Skills and Business Acumen PDUs apply across all your certifications, and all Ways of Working PDUs count towards the PMP. In practice you enter the same claim code once under each credential. Check your own dashboard totals, though — your two cycles hold different existing PDUs and different end dates, so the gap each one has left is rarely the same.
